About Lacrosse in Australia
Lacrosse is a dynamic team sport played with a long-handled stick and a rubber ball. One of North America's oldest team sports, it is gaining strong traction in Australia with both men's and women's (box and field) variants available. It combines speed, skill, and physical conditioning.
Getting Started
Lacrosse Australia affiliated clubs run beginner programs across the country. Stick handling and passing skills develop quickly with practice. Most clubs provide equipment for new players during the introductory period.
Lacrosse in Australia
